A beautiful tour through the Hüttener Berge to the Aschberg. (Only recommended for mountain bikes). From there, we stopped at Hof Bannick on Lake Bistensee for a stop for delicious coffee and cake. Then, via Holzbunge, we returned to Owschlag.
We couldn't resist a short detour onto the closed A7 😁

Today we went via Lohe and Hohn to the Hohner ferry on the Eider River. We were supposed to cross there and continue on to the Lexfähre. But, as is typical in vacation mode, we didn't realize that the ferry only operates on weekends. 🤷
So we headed back via Sophienhamm, Hohn, and Fockbek to Rendsburg
